打印

如何用拨码开关设置RS485地址电路?

[复制链接]
8521|3
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
liqin1981|  楼主 | 2007-3-18 12:48 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
现在是一个带有RS485接口的视频编码器作为采集下面烟雾传感器报警信号的主机,烟雾传感器有多个,并且通过各自的485接口经485共享总线和视频编码器上的485接口相连。
烟雾传感器的报警信号为一个开关量。
由于一个RS485总线上同时带了多个负载,为识别总线上的某个负载,所以负载上的RS485接口应该具有地址编码功能

所以现在的要求是,能否通过拨码开关设置烟雾传感器上的485接口的地址,并且用烟雾传感器的报警信号这个开关量作为该485接口传输接口地址码的触发信号?即一旦,烟雾传感器探测到烟雾,则通过这个报警信号的开关量触发485接口传输地址码给视频编码器的485接口,而视频编码器的485接口一旦获取某个总线上的地址码即知道是哪个传感器发出了报警信号。也就是传感器采用向视频编码器的485接口主动报警的方式进行报警。
请问,我这样485总线上挂多个负载,并且是负载主动报警的方式可以实现吗?
如果不能实现,又该采取何种方式使得视频编码器可以检测到485总线上的各个传感器有无报警信号?
但是不论何种方式,485总线上的传感器都应该具有地址,是否最好是用拨码开关实现呢?

这里大牛比较多,所以特来请教,谢谢!

相关帖子

沙发
zhaoyu2005| | 2007-3-19 16:34 | 只看该作者

你把烟雾报警器改一下吧

只有开关量输出的你没办法直接区分,除非加单片机,那样的话还不如直接用单片机做,地址码你想怎么设就怎么设

使用特权

评论回复
板凳
loard| | 2007-3-20 15:05 | 只看该作者

答复2楼

直接用单片机做是指传感器内嵌单片机从而重新做一个带单片机的烟雾报警器吗?

使用特权

评论回复
地板
13180086| | 2007-3-23 09:59 | 只看该作者

RE

用单片机主要是编码,用它处理开关量就行,然后再和485连,另外RS485上的最多可以连接32个支路

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

2

主题

2

帖子

1

粉丝